Welcome to the Hallstone Audio Guide project. The app serves narrated tours for the Merriven Gallery and syncs exhibit metadata nightly from the curators' CMS. As a contractor you'll work mainly in the playback and offline-caching modules; do not modify the accessibility layer without review, as it's certified against the gallery's compliance checklist. Build instructions live in the repo wiki, and staging credentials are issued after your access request clears. Send that request to the coordinator at the address below.

escalation mailbox, kagef-kawef: frador_zorix@tolvaqlabs.internal

Finance Review Summary — Harwick Street Lease. Renegotiation with Pellgrove Estates concluded last week. We secured a 12% reduction on base rent and a two-year break clause, offset by taking on internal maintenance costs. Net annual saving is projected at roughly 8% of facilities spend. Sales leads should note that showroom space on the ground floor is unchanged, so client demos continue as normal. The savings feed directly into next year's commercial plans, summarised confidentially below.

board note of kaguf-kawig: Novdorax Logistics plans to raise the Aldax list price by 41.6 percent in July. The board signed off on a budget of $484.6 million for Project Druiel. The renewal with Gorirox Logistics closes at $136.6 million a year, 37.5 percent above the last contract. Project Silmir slips by a full year because of the audit delay.

Handover — Freya to Tomos, Caldwick temporary site. While the Ashgrove building is under renovation, reception operates from Unit 4 at the Caldwick trade estate. Couriers come to the roller door on the east side; buzz them through and log everything in the red folder. Post is collected at 15:30. The side entrance used by staff before 08:00 needs the door-pass code below.

door code, tajof-kageg: bdg-QVDCE-3